3 Pillars of Elite Industrial Electrical Connectors

  1. Fail-Safe Sealing: IP68-rated connectors keep out mud, oil, and seawater in offshore drilling rigs or underground tunneling machines.
  2. High-Frequency Tolerance: Shielded variants maintain signal integrity for MRI machines and semiconductor lithography systems.
  3. Thermal Mastery: Ceramic-core designs dissipate heat in EV battery packs, preventing meltdowns during rapid charging.
